Como criar um combo através de uma classe populada

Pessoal, tenho que criar um combo a partir de uma classe populada, ou seja, tenho uma classe onde eu guardo uma lista de valores que são variáveis, quero mostrar estes valores em um combo para o usuário.

Alguém tem um exemplo de como fazer isso? Estou tento dificuldades na montagem do combo a partir da minha classe populada.

Obrigado!

Se eu entendi direito seria mais ou menos algo assim …


class Pessoa { 
  int codigo; 
  String nome; 
  Pessoa (int codigo, String pessoa) { 
     this.codigo = codigo; 
     this.pessoa = pessoa; 
  }

  //métodos get e sets 

      //importante para visualização do ComboBox
      public String toString() {
         return this.nome;
      }

}

class Interface extends javax.swing.JFrame {

//corpo de sua classe


 public void novoComboBox(){ 
     comboBox.add(new Pessoa(1, "rafa"));
     comboBox.add(new Pessoa(2, "outra pessoa));  
 }

}

Acho que isso ajuda a esclarecer como você pode ter vários Objetos dentro de um combobox …

Ok, ajuda sim. Obrigado!